Understanding Wind Barrier Fences: Definition, Scope, and Nuances
A **wind barrier fence**, also known as a windbreak fence, is a structure designed to reduce wind speed and alter wind direction in a specific area. Unlike a solid wall that can create turbulence and even increase wind speed in certain zones, a well-designed wind barrier fence strategically filters the wind, dissipating its energy and creating a more sheltered environment. The effectiveness of a wind barrier fence depends on several factors, including its height, length, porosity (the amount of open space), orientation relative to the prevailing wind direction, and the surrounding landscape.
The concept of wind barriers has been around for centuries, with early examples including hedgerows and tree lines used by farmers to protect crops and livestock. Modern wind barrier fences utilize a variety of materials, from wood and metal to fabric and plastic, allowing for customized solutions tailored to specific aesthetic and functional requirements. The key is to understand the principles of aerodynamics and wind behavior to create a barrier that effectively reduces wind speed without creating undesirable side effects.
Core Concepts & Advanced Principles
The primary principle behind a wind barrier fence is to create a pressure differential. By partially blocking the wind, the fence creates a higher pressure zone on the windward side (the side facing the wind) and a lower pressure zone on the leeward side (the side sheltered from the wind). This pressure difference causes the wind to slow down and spread out, reducing its overall force. The ideal porosity for a wind barrier fence is typically between 20% and 40%. This allows some wind to pass through, preventing the buildup of excessive pressure and minimizing turbulence.
Advanced principles involve considering the height and length of the fence in relation to the area you want to protect. A general rule of thumb is that a wind barrier fence will provide effective wind reduction for a distance of approximately 5 to 10 times its height on the leeward side. The length of the fence should also be sufficient to cover the area you wish to protect, taking into account the prevailing wind direction. Furthermore, understanding the local wind patterns and topography is crucial for optimal placement and design. For instance, a fence placed on a hilltop will have a different effect than one placed in a valley.

1. **What is the optimal porosity for a wind barrier fence in an agricultural setting?**
* The optimal porosity for an agricultural wind barrier fence typically ranges from 30% to 40%. This allows some wind to pass through, preventing the buildup of excessive pressure and minimizing turbulence, while still providing adequate wind reduction for crop protection.
2. **How does the height of a wind barrier fence affect its effectiveness?**
* The height of a wind barrier fence is a critical factor in determining its effectiveness. A taller fence will provide wind protection for a greater distance on the leeward side. A general rule of thumb is that the protected area extends approximately 5 to 10 times the height of the fence.
3. **What are the best materials for a wind barrier fence in a coastal environment?**
* In coastal environments, it is essential to use materials that are resistant to corrosion from salt spray. Galvanized steel, stainless steel, and UV-stabilized HDPE netting are all excellent choices for wind barrier fences in coastal areas.
4. **How can I determine the prevailing wind direction for my property?**
* You can determine the prevailing wind direction for your property by observing the direction from which the wind most frequently blows. You can also consult local weather data or use a wind vane to track wind direction over time.
5. **What is the best way to anchor a wind barrier fence in sandy soil?**
* In sandy soil, it is important to use deep and secure anchors to prevent the wind barrier fence from being uprooted. Options include using longer posts, concrete footings, or helical anchors.
6. **Can a wind barrier fence actually increase wind speed in certain areas?**
* Yes, a poorly designed wind barrier fence can actually increase wind speed in certain areas. This is typically caused by creating a solid barrier that forces the wind to flow around or over it, creating turbulence and increased wind speed in those zones. Proper design and porosity are crucial to avoid this.
